RIP Vic Chestnutt
Folk singer songwriter Vic Chestnutt has passed away.
The 45 year old Athens, Georgia native was reportedly in a coma due to a suicide attempt, as tweeted by one of Chestnutt’s close friends, The Throwing Muses’ Kristin Hersh. Chestnutt has been wheelchair-bound since the age of 18 because of a car accident.
Chestnutt was a very well respected and prolific artist. He released more than a dozen album in the early 90s and have collaborated with some of the best music artists, among them Michael Stipe, Elf Power, Lamb Chop, and Van Dyke Parks. Sweet Relief II, a 1996 tribute album, saw different artists like The Smashing Pumpkins, Madonna, Garbage, Indigo Girls and Sparklehors, cover Chestnutt songs.
